How to Choose the Right Screed for Your Project
Choosing a screed begins with assessing the scale and frequency of the concrete work planned. For long, continuous pours, length and rigidity are paramount to avoid sagging in the middle. Conversely, for small, localized patches or small sheds, a shorter, more maneuverable board is far more practical and easier to store.
Consider the physical toll of the work as well. If the labor is performed solo, a lighter-weight magnesium board is often the superior choice because it reduces operator fatigue, which translates directly to a better, more consistent finish. Always account for the weight of the material being moved; a stiffer, heavier mix requires a more rigid screed to prevent bending during the stroke.
- Length: Ensure the screed is at least 1-2 feet longer than the width of the formwork.
- Material: Choose magnesium for smoother finishes; choose heavy-duty aluminum for durability and long-term use.
- Handle: Look for integrated grips if the project requires long, sustained movements.
Magnesium vs. Aluminum: Which Material Is Best?
Magnesium is generally the professional favorite due to its lighter weight and its ability to float on the surface of wet concrete. This material draws moisture to the surface, which aids in the finishing process and creates a smoother, less textured result. It is excellent for those seeking a high-quality, professional finish, though it is often softer and more susceptible to deep scratches than aluminum.
Aluminum is typically harder and more durable, making it ideal for aggressive screeding of stiff concrete or for use in environments where the tool may be mistreated. It doesn’t react with the concrete as much as magnesium does, which some prefer when they want to keep the surface relatively “dry” while screeding. It is the heavier, more robust option for general-purpose farm infrastructure.
The trade-off is clear: magnesium provides superior finishing characteristics at the cost of durability, while aluminum provides longevity and structural strength at the cost of weight. Base the decision on whether the priority is a perfect, smooth surface or a tool that will last through decades of rough use.
Proper Screeding Technique for a Flawless Finish
The key to a flawless floor is a rhythmic, sawing motion across the top of the forms. Never push the concrete straight forward; always move the screed in a back-and-forth motion, keeping the board resting firmly on the side forms. This motion helps settle the aggregate, pushes it below the surface, and leaves only the cream, which is necessary for a smooth, durable finish.
Maintain a slight surplus of concrete in front of the leading edge of the screed at all times. If the screed board hits a hollow spot, the surplus will fill the void, ensuring the surface remains level. If the board runs dry, go back and add a small amount of concrete rather than trying to “force” the level, as this often leads to depressions.
Always move at a steady, consistent pace. Hesitating mid-screed can cause the concrete to settle and create a ridge, which is difficult to fix once the board has passed. Consistency is the secret to a professional-looking floor, and it comes from establishing a rhythm that keeps the screed moving smoothly across the entire width of the slab.
Making a DIY Screed Board for One-Off Projects
When a project is truly a one-off, such as a single small pad in a garden, a DIY screed can be crafted from a straight piece of 2×4 lumber. Ensure the wood is kiln-dried and free of knots or bows to prevent warping. A straight edge is the only requirement for a successful screed; if the board is not perfectly straight, the floor will not be level.
To improve a wood DIY screed, consider attaching a metal strip or a piece of heavy-duty tape to the bottom edge. This reduces friction and prevents the wood from soaking up moisture from the concrete, which can cause the board to swell and warp mid-project. It is a simple modification that can save a great deal of frustration.
While DIY options work for simple, small-scale tasks, they are rarely as effective or as durable as manufactured tools. Use them only for low-stakes areas where a slight imperfection will not impact utility or drainage. For anything that involves structure or heavy equipment, the precision of a manufactured screed is almost always worth the investment.
